New Design
Richer stream front and center
The LinkedIn mobile app surfaces relevant and timely professional insights into your home stream. This means seeing an engaging, vibrant and visual stream designed just for you with updates, news, original posts from influencers and much more. It's also much easier to join in on conversations with liking and commenting also available directly within your stream.
Tailored to what matters most to you
LinkedIn has always been tailored to who you are, your network and your professional connections. Now the new mobile app offers even deeper personalization options via a brand new navigation page. Just slide the main homepage screen to the right to unlock a customizable navigation page, preloaded with your favorite features on-the-go.
Expanded Localization
With 64% of LinkedIn members now outside of the US, they've expanded support for more languages which include Dutch and Norwegian for the iPhone, and Turkish, Dutch and Norwegian for the Android. This now totals 15 available languages for both apps including: Bahasa Indonesia, Bahasa Malaysia, English, German, Spanish, French, Korean, Italian, Japanese, Portuguese, Swedish, Chinese (Traditional, Simplified), Turkish, Dutch and Norwegian.
